I'd want to know, so I could laugh at it. No one or anything in this world is perfect...just that we don't notice the itty bitty errors. I bought a quilt off ebay...to practice on...and the person selling it said one lemoine star block was not purple flowers, it was blue... The top was perfectly made...so, I am guessing it was done on purpose..there is a saying.."only God is perfect.".... so, some put one block upside down, or put in a different color, as in this one.
My former Sis in Law says she has two really pretty tops, but her grandma must have run out of blue fabric on them, as one block was in red. I showed her my quilt...so now she is going to have me quilt them...now that she knows it was intentional on her grammas part... "only God is perfect."... funny, she was going to throw them away...now they are precious things her gramma did.
